Fitment Coverage
Black is available across the real bolt patterns carried here. Sports-car and sedan fitments run 5x114.3, 5x120.65, 5x115, 5x120, and 5x112, which cover platforms like the Corvette, Camaro, 300/Charger, BMW, Land Rover, and Audi. Trucks and SUVs use 6x139.7 for Silverado/Sierra and Escalade applications, 5x139.7 for Ram, and heavy-duty 8x165.1 on models such as CV64A and CV96A. Diameters in black run from 16 up to 26 inches.
How to Choose
Start with your bolt pattern and the diameter your vehicle already wears, then narrow by stance. For daily cars, popular black picks land in the 17", 18", and 19" ranges, while trucks and SUVs gravitate to 20", 22", and 24" sizing. Confirm offset against your existing setup; an example product such as the AU12 5x112 18x8 +35 Black or the value-oriented JP17 shows how width and offset are listed up front.
